How much does Dana Incorporated pay?
Hourly wages and compensation structures for production workers, assembly technicians, and manufacturing specialists employed at Dana Incorporated vary based on regional industrial labor markets and plant assignments. Entry-level manufacturing assembly workers and machinists typically earn average hourly pay rates ranging from 18 to 28 US dollars per hour, which translates to annual earnings between 37,000 and 58,000 US dollars before accounting for overtime shifts. Specialized industrial mechanics, certified welders, and tool-and-die technicians command advanced hourly scales ranging from 28 to over 38 US dollars per hour, supplemented by shift premiums and safety incentives.
